Etymology
From earlier Tayuan, Tayoan, or other variants, from Siraya tau (“people”) + avan (“canoe”). Recorded in Dutch as Tayouan (and other variants), and in Min Nan as 大員 (Tāi-oân) (and other variants).[1] The term initially referred to a sandy peninsula in the area of modern-day Anping District, Tainan, and eventually became the name of the entire island. Proper noun
Taiwan
- Common name for a country in East Asia. Official name: Republic of China. Its de facto capital is Taipei.
- An island nation off the coast of China, also known as Formosa since 16th century.
- A claimed province of the People's Republic of China
Usage notes
Taiwan and Taiwanese are both widely used as attributives, e.g. Taiwan/Taiwanese culture, the Taiwan/Taiwanese government, Taiwan/Taiwanese food, etc.
